WELCOME TO MRS. SMITH'S CLASS!!
Welcome to the 2010-2011 school year! I am extremely excited to work with the fifth graders this year as we accomplish great things and learn many new skills along the way. My name is Melanie Smith and this is my 10th year of teaching at Covert Elementary. I began my teaching career teaching 6th grade here at Covert for five years, then I was moved to 2nd grade for four years, and now here I am in 5th grade! I live in Lawrence with my husband Chris, three year old daughter KayLynn, and our newest edition to our family, Evan, who was born on September 3rd of this year. I graduated from Grand Valley State University in 2001 with a Bachelors Degree in Language Arts/Elementary Education and then finished my Master's Degree as a K-12 Reading Specialist in 2009. I really look forward to this school year and have many ideas on how to make this year fun and engaging for everyone while at the same time exceeding learning goals and preparing students for their transition to middle school. Please feel free to stop into our classroom anytime and see all of the wonderful work or just observe how our day goes. We really love to have guests and/or volunteers to help out within the classroom so if this is something you are interested in, please let me know.
